0 / 0 / 0
Регистрация: 03.04.2019
Сообщений: 17
|
||||||
1 | ||||||
Запрет на ввод букв, символов. Можно вводить ТОЛЬКО цифры14.04.2019, 13:04. Показов 12899. Ответов 9
Метки нет Все метки)
(
Доброго дня, форумчане.
Как можно сделать запрет на ввод всех букв, спецсимволов. Чтобы можно было вводить только цифры! Например если в размере массива пользователь поставил какую либо букву, спецсимвол программа сказала бы ему "Вы ввели неправильный размер массива!" или же когда в самом массиве пользователь ввел букву или спецсимвол программа сказала, что это ошибка. Спасибо за ответ. с++, консоль
0
|
|
14.04.2019, 13:04 | |
Ответы с готовыми решениями:
9
Запрет ввод букв и некоторых символов в Datagridview
Как сделать чтобы в Edit1 можно было вводить только цифры |
Модератор
![]() 13245 / 10387 / 6210
Регистрация: 18.12.2011
Сообщений: 27,785
|
|
14.04.2019, 13:24 | 2 |
1
|
7427 / 5021 / 2891
Регистрация: 18.12.2017
Сообщений: 15,694
|
||||||
14.04.2019, 14:07 | 3 | |||||
Arsenii_Sapiens, сначала по коду. дело конечно Ваше, но лучше не использовать 2 цикла там, где можно обойтись одним циклом и при вводе размера массива с клавиатуры применяйте динамический массив (см.последний предложенный вариант в моём ответе в теме: Вывод max элемента + сумму всех элементов массива)
так подойдёт ?
1
|
0 / 0 / 0
Регистрация: 03.04.2019
Сообщений: 17
|
|
14.04.2019, 14:38 [ТС] | 4 |
0
|
5884 / 3288 / 1351
Регистрация: 07.02.2019
Сообщений: 8,309
|
|
14.04.2019, 19:39 | 7 |
Arsenii_Sapiens, используйте
_getch() и перед всеми заголовками (но после "pch.h", если используете) вставьте #define _CRT_CECURE_NO_WARNINGS
0
|
0 / 0 / 0
Регистрация: 29.03.2020
Сообщений: 1
|
|
30.03.2020, 12:35 | 9 |
bool try_input_u32(char* title, unsigned &value)
Выдает ошибку в данной строке, а именно не работает &value. В чем может быть проблема? Заранее спасибо!
0
|
Нарушитель
8593 / 4598 / 1060
Регистрация: 12.03.2015
Сообщений: 21,586
|
|
30.03.2020, 12:38 | 10 |
0
|
30.03.2020, 12:38 | |
Помогаю со студенческими работами здесь
10
Как сделать чтобы в MaskedTextBox можно было вводить только цифры и буквы A-Fa-f Ввод в консоле только чисел(запрет ввода других символов) Как сделать так, чтобы можно вводить только целые цифры, без запятых? Ввести только цифры, ввод букв запретить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|